What Affects Demolition Costs?
You're probably wondering about the price tag, right? Demolition costs aren't one-size-fits-all, but we pride ourselves on transparent, competitive quotes. Factors like the size and type of structure, materials involved (asbestos, concrete), accessibility of the site, and permit fees all play a role. We'll break down every element of your estimate so you know exactly what you're paying for. Our goal is to provide exceptional value without compromising on safety or quality, whether you're off Rancho California Road or closer to Margarita Road.
- Structure Size & Type: Larger buildings and multi-story structures cost more.
- Materials Involved: Hazardous materials (asbestos) or dense concrete increase complexity.
- Site Accessibility: Tight spaces or difficult access can add to labor and equipment needs.
- Permit Requirements: City and county permits have associated fees and processing times.
- Debris Volume & Disposal: Hauling and landfill fees for removed materials.
- Utility Disconnection: Ensuring gas, water, and electric are safely cut.

How long does a typical demolition project take?
The duration varies greatly depending on the project's scope, size, and complexity. A small shed might take a day, while a full house demolition could span several days to a week. We'll provide a detailed timeline with your estimate.
